Temnothorax hesperius

Temnothorax hesperius is a small, bicolored ant endemic to the Canary Islands. Workers measure approximately 3-4mm and display a distinctive color pattern: the head and gaster are dark brown to black, while the mesosoma (the middle body section) is light brown to reddish brown [1]. This species belongs to the Temnothorax rottenbergii group, which contains three spineless species. T. hesperius can be distinguished from its relatives by this bicolored appearance, T. lailae, by contrast, is uniformly dark. Housing and Nest Setup

Temnothorax hesperius is a tiny ant, so your nest setup must match their small size. A Y-tong (AAC) nest with narrow chambers works excellently, they prefer tight spaces that make them feel secure. Alternatively, a small acrylic formicarium or a test tube cluster can work well. The key is avoiding large, open areas where they might feel exposed. For the outworld, keep it simple, a small foraging area makes it easier to spot them and reduces escape routes. Use a water tube for humidity and ensure the nest material (gypsum, sand, or acrylic) can hold some moisture without becoming waterlogged. These ants do not need elaborate setups, simplicity is better. [1]

Feeding and Diet

Like most Temnothorax, these ants are generalist omnivores. They readily accept sugar sources, honey water, sugar water, or diluted maple syrup work well. For protein, offer small insects like fruit flies, pinhead crickets, or small mealworms. Since they're tiny, prey items should be appropriately sized, something they can subdue and dismember. You can also offer a small amount of seeds or bird seed, though many Temnothorax species prefer animal protein. Feed small amounts every 2-3 days and remove any uneaten prey within 24 hours to prevent mold. A constant sugar source should be available, with protein offered 2-3 times per week for established colonies.

Temperature and Seasonal Care

Being from the Canary Islands, T. hesperius prefers warm conditions. Aim for 22-26°C in the nest area, room temperature is often sufficient if your home is in this range. They can tolerate slightly cooler conditions (down to around 18°C) but may become sluggish below this. Avoid placing the nest near heating elements, radiators, or in direct sunlight, as overheating can be fatal. During winter, they may reduce activity but typically don't require true hibernation. If you want to simulate a natural cycle, you can reduce temperatures to 15-18°C for 4-6 weeks in winter, but this is optional for this subtropical species. [1]

Colony Development

Colony growth is moderate, don't expect the rapid expansion you might see with Lasius or Formica. A newly mated queen will lay eggs after sealing herself in a claustral chamber. First workers (nanitics) will emerge after approximately 6-10 weeks at optimal temperature. These initial workers are smaller than mature workers and will stay close to the nest initially. As the colony grows, more workers are produced and foraging activity increases. A mature colony may reach a few hundred workers over 1-2 years. Patience is key with this species, slow but steady growth leads to long-lived colonies.

Why are my Temnothorax hesperius escaping?

Their tiny size means they can squeeze through standard mesh and gaps in setup. Use fine mesh (at least 0.5mm) or apply fluon (insect barrier) to all edges and openings. Check all connection points between the nest and outworld. Also ensure you're not overfilling water tubes, excess moisture can cause them to flee the nest. Escape prevention is the most critical aspect of keeping this species.
